The Doctrine of Sin, The Third Period, 730-1517 A.D. (21): Protestant Doctrine of Sin: According to Calvin
There cannot possibly be any doubt as to the position of Calvin on the doctrine of sin. Over against all Pelagianism, he maintains original guilt and also original pollution or corruption. He certainly sets forth the Scriptural doctrine that sin came into this world through the sin of Adam, the head of the human race.
